Criminal abortion charges filed in Nebraska for the first time in nearly 50 years.
· Aug 10, 2022 · NottheBee.com

A Nebraska woman has been charged with helping her daughter get an abortion for the first time since Roe v Wade became "settled" legal opinion in 1973.

The Supreme Court's recent overturning of that decision has led to many states enacting or enforcing laws criminalizing the brutal act. Nebraska had a law that limits abortion to pre-20 weeks, but it has never been enforced due to Roe v Wade.

However, now the law is back in effect, and a mother and daughter have been arrested after the mother helped her pregnant daughter obtain abortive pills. The girl's baby was roughly 24 weeks old when she took the pills.

When the baby was still-birthed, the mother and daughter burned its body, threw it in a shoebox, and buried it in the woods.

The pair were originally arrested for concealing the death of another person and removing, concealing, or abandoning a body (both misdemeanors); the felony act of abortion was added after the daughter checked her Facebook messages to confirm the date the body had been disposed of.

Officers were able to get a warrant to check the pair's Facebook posts, and that's where they discovered the plan and act of abortion:

"The daughter, meanwhile, 'talks about how she can't wait to get the "thing" out of her body,' a detective wrote in court documents. 'I will finally be able to wear jeans,' she says in one of the messages."

The pair also discussed "burning the evidence afterward."
